Huge event planned in Franklin

One of the biggest events in Franklin is returning and could bring over 120,000 visitors to the community.

The Main Street Festival attracts thousands of people every year. They come to explore Franklin’s downtown area where they enjoy delicious food and beverages, outstanding entertainment, vendors with eclectic crafts and arts items, and activities suitable for the entire family.

Visitors this year can look forward to more than 150 vendors who will provide handmade arts and crafts items, and another 30 vendors who will be offering food and drink. There will be live performances on the Main Stage and the Acoustic Stage, as well as Buskers Corner. A Fine Arts Gallery has been added this year, where artists will be displaying their works including hand-made jewelry, photography, pottery, and more.

Fans who have been to the Festival in previous years will find many of their favorite activities are back. Among these are KidsZone, where visitors will find activities suitable for children. Fur babies have not been forgotten, as PetZone is also returning, featuring promotions and activities for the four-footed.

Merchants throughout Downtown Franklin will be open late, joining in the fun with specials and promotions to enhance entertainment, dining, and shopping in historic Downtown Franklin.
